Core Insights - The introduction of AI tools in teams may lead to collaboration crises, undermining trust among members and causing self-doubt despite the promise of increased efficiency [1][2] - Leaders need to apply interpersonal collaboration principles to create new rules for healthy coexistence with AI, viewing AI integration as a team learning challenge rather than merely a technical issue [2][8] Trust Issues - Trust is crucial for team effectiveness, and AI can alter this dynamic by providing confident but incorrect information, leading to "trust ambiguity" where team members doubt both AI and their own judgment [3][4] - Long-term reliance on AI can weaken professionals' confidence in challenging AI suggestions, threatening psychological safety, which is essential for team learning and performance [3][4] Collaboration Disruption - AI can negatively impact key collaborative processes by reducing human members' effort and causing more coordination issues, ultimately lowering overall performance [5][6] - The presence of AI may disrupt communication and responsibility allocation, affecting interaction efficiency among team members [5][6] Solutions for AI Integration - AI integration should be viewed as a learning process, with leaders encouraging teams to explore AI's limitations and fostering an environment where questioning AI outputs is seen as a sign of good judgment [8][9] - Leaders should demonstrate a culture of curiosity about AI, sharing their own experiences with AI errors and promoting responsible use [10][12] Building Psychological Safety - Establishing psychological safety involves recognizing that mistakes can occur with AI and encouraging open discussions about AI's limitations and capabilities [10][13] - Teams should create spaces for human discussions that do not rely on AI, addressing concerns about AI replacing human value and emphasizing AI's role in enhancing human capabilities [13][14] Empowering Teams - Trust is essential for human-AI collaboration, and teams must operate in an environment where questioning AI performance is encouraged [15] - The success of AI integration should be measured not only by AI performance metrics but also by overall team effectiveness and the ability to optimize human-AI collaboration [15][16]
